Check 21 – Technology in Banking
Check 21 is the short name for the Check Clearing for the 21st Century Act. This law was enacted in October 2003, going into effect one year later. It is the law that allows recipients of checks to create a … Continue reading
ACH – Financial Access for the Internet Age
ACH stands for Automatic Clearing House. It is a secure, private, nationwide system created specifically for electronic funds transfer (EFT). This system provides for the exchange of information between banks and other financial institutions. It uses the Federal Reserve Banking … Continue reading
